The Biggest Loser ladies have eliminated all but one guy, Ed, who had the stamina against another lady in last week’s episode to get back into the competition after being previously eliminated. Unless Ed can take out the ladies one-by-one, there is a good chance another woman will become the Biggest Loser this season. A lot has to happen between now and then, but tonight’s fireworks between Vicky and Amy, who was responsible for Brady leaving last week, should be interesting.

The shock of the Black team losing Brady, even though there were no “Teams” anymore, was still the topic of conversation as Amy knew she was in trouble with Vicky. Vicky let out a bunch of unkind words that were bleeped out, for some reason, as she railed against Amy and decided to get back at her some way.
Bob was as shocked as everyone to find out that Brady had gone home and knew that the revenge factor may actually be her downfall if she doesn’t focus. Bob decided he had to do something to pull the team back together as he went to talk to Amy. Bob knew that Amy was just taking care of herself and that he had to get Amy back in the exercise mode so she would have a chance to win it all.

The Losers had a rude awakening a silver Delorean pulled up and Alison, dressed to the ’80’s, said that she wanted the Losers to get ready to do some exercising…”80’s style. Everyone dressed 80’s style and headed to the gym for some ’80’s exercising to songs and everything, including breakdancing. Kinda cool!
The Blue Team headed to the gym to be with Bob and found him channeling Richard Simmons with his little outfit. Bob then put them through their paces and Heba was worried that Ed was going to lose more than weight as his short shorts were more revealing than the normal outfits. Bob then talked to the Blue team and tried to get them unite as a team once again, but Vicky would have nothing of it.
The first competition had another ’80’s-based challenge as Ali asked ’80’s based questions. The Losers had barrels of water above them and, based on how they answer the ’80’s questions, they could give someone else more water in the barrel above their heads. The ultimate prize was cash or a 1 lbs addition to another Loser. We were left to wonder who Vicky would be giving the 1 lbs to if she won?

Ed went out first, leaving all of the ladies to fight it out for the grand prize. Amy was out next, followed by Coleen, Vicky and Heba, leaving the Mother/Daughter team. Michelle negotiated with her Mom, winning the challenge and was going to tell Ali what prize she wanted at the challenge.
Bob was still concerned about Vicky and Amy’s relationship and how it would affect the team as he talked to Vicky about the problem but found a stone wall of resistance meeting his words. Boy, that Vicky is such a bit by bit the weight has got to come off during the Last Chance Workout Bob hoped for his Blue team. Jillian was killing the Black Team at the LC workout and both Michelle and Coleen were crying once again as Jillian punished them all not wanting them to fall below the yellow line at the weigh-in.
Jillian went through a Ziploc instruction session and Coleen tried on a medium top that fit here for the first time. The top was one of her goal items before the competition. In a blah moment, Amy decided to grovel, I mean, apologize to Vicky for voting Brady off but Vicky decided she was still not going to give Amy any slack if she should fall below the yellow line.

The weigh-in was probably one of the most crucial of the game so far as the teams could be balanced by night’s end if one or two Blue team members find themselves below the yellow line. Michelle decided not to take the cash and gave the 1 lbs penalty to Vicky prior to the weigh-in. Vicky was pissed!
The Weigh-in:
Michelle lost 8 lbs, 4.12% (safe)
Renee lost 8 lbs, 3.72% (safe)
Ed lost 11 lbs, 4.03% (safe)
Heba lost 7 lbs, 2.94% (below the yellow line)
Coleen lost a disappointing 3 lbs, 1.76% (falling below the yellow line, making Coleen and Jillian both cry)
Amy lost 8 lbs, 4.42% (safe)
Vicky lost 6 lbs, 2.59%, sending her below the yellow line because of the 1 lbs penalty by Michelle.

Amy was again the swing vote and if the tables were turned, we know Vicky would be voting Amy off, so it would be some poetic justice for Amy to vote her off. A survivor-type of vote once again was on tap and after the vote, it was quickly tied 2 to 2 as we readied Amy’s vote, although we all know that she would be foolish to keep Vicky. In the end, Amy decided to tow the line as Coleen was sent packing, which will give Amy no chance of winning The Biggest Loser now as Vicky will vote her out at the first opportunity. Very Sad indeed!
Coleen looked amazing in the after pics and is definitely in the running for the winner of the group that was kicked off saying that she was wearing a size 10 now. Even her Dad, Jerry, looked good as he greeted her and it will be interesting to see what happens next.
